What is the scope of a proper amendment to proposed by-law changes?  An organization's previously adopted by-laws provide that all  subsequent amendments must be submitted to the Board 45 days prior to Convention and presented to the body 30 days before Convention.  The Board properly presented an amendment raising annual dues from $100 to $110.  Can a member move to amend this by-law proposal to reduce the dues to $10 or to zero?  Or would an amendment be proper only within the range of $100 and $110?

The latter.  See RONR (11th ed), pp. 594-596, particularly the example on p. 595.
